excel小数点后面的序列怎么填

excel小数点后面的序列怎么填

在Excel中填充小数点后面的序列的方法有多种,包括使用公式、填充柄、以及自定义序列等。这些方法既灵活又高效,适用于不同的应用场景。 其中,使用公式是一种非常灵活的方式,能够根据特定的逻辑生成序列。通过公式,你可以控制每个数值的变化幅度,甚至可以根据条件生成复杂的数列。下面我们将详细介绍这些方法,并提供具体操作步骤和实例。


一、使用公式生成小数序列

1.1 基础公式填充

使用公式生成小数点后的序列是最灵活的方法之一。你可以根据需要设计公式,从而生成不同模式的小数序列。

步骤:

  1. 在Excel中选择一个单元格(例如A1),输入第一个小数(如0.1)。
  2. 在下一个单元格(例如A2),输入公式 =A1 + 0.1,这会让A2的值比A1大0.1。
  3. 将A2单元格的公式向下拖拽,填充更多的单元格,生成一系列小数点后的序列。

1.2 使用函数生成序列

Excel提供了许多内置函数,可以用来生成复杂的序列。比如,可以使用ROW()函数来生成序列。

步骤:

  1. 在A1单元格中输入公式 =ROW()/10,这会将当前行号除以10,生成一个小数。
  2. 向下拖拽填充柄,生成更多的序列。

这种方法的优点是灵活性高,可以根据具体需求调整公式,从而生成不同的序列。


二、使用填充柄

2.1 基础填充

Excel的填充柄功能可以快速生成序列。你只需要输入几个初始值,Excel会自动识别并填充剩余的序列。

步骤:

  1. 在A1单元格中输入0.1,在A2单元格中输入0.2。
  2. 选中A1和A2单元格,将鼠标移动到选中区域的右下角,直到鼠标指针变成十字形。
  3. 向下拖拽填充柄,Excel会自动填充其余的序列。

2.2 自定义序列

如果你需要生成更复杂的序列,可以使用Excel的自定义序列功能。你可以预先定义一个序列,然后在工作表中快速填充。

步骤:

  1. 选择“文件” > “选项” > “高级” > “编辑自定义列表”。
  2. 在弹出的对话框中,手动输入你的自定义序列(例如0.1, 0.2, 0.3等)。
  3. 在工作表中输入序列的第一个值,然后使用填充柄向下拖拽,Excel会按照自定义序列填充。

三、使用VBA宏

3.1 编写VBA宏

对于需要生成复杂序列的用户,可以使用VBA宏来实现自动化。编写一个简单的VBA宏,可以快速生成你需要的小数序列。

步骤:

  1. 按下 Alt + F11 打开VBA编辑器。
  2. 插入一个新模块,输入以下代码:
    Sub FillDecimalSequence()

    Dim i As Integer

    For i = 1 To 100

    Cells(i, 1).Value = i / 10

    Next i

    End Sub

  3. 关闭VBA编辑器,返回Excel,按下 Alt + F8,选择 FillDecimalSequence 宏运行。

3.2 调整VBA宏

可以根据需求调整VBA宏的代码,例如改变序列的步长或起始值。

示例:

  1. 修改代码,使序列从0.5开始,每次增加0.05:
    Sub FillCustomDecimalSequence()

    Dim i As Integer

    For i = 1 To 100

    Cells(i, 1).Value = 0.5 + (i - 1) * 0.05

    Next i

    End Sub

  2. 按上述步骤运行宏,即可生成自定义的小数序列。

四、使用数据表生成序列

4.1 创建数据表

利用Excel的数据表功能,可以生成和管理更为复杂的序列数据。

步骤:

  1. 在A列中输入初始值和公式,例如A1输入0.1,A2输入 =A1 + 0.1
  2. 选中A1和A2,按下 Ctrl + T 创建数据表。
  3. 向下拖拽数据表的填充柄,自动生成序列。

4.2 使用表格公式

数据表中的公式可以更加灵活,你可以在表格中使用各种函数和公式,生成符合特定条件的序列。

示例:

  1. 在数据表中使用 =IF(MOD(ROW(), 2) = 0, A1 + 0.2, A1 + 0.1) 生成一个交替增加的小数序列。
  2. 向下拖拽填充柄,观察生成的序列,满足特定的逻辑条件。

五、应用场景

5.1 财务数据分析

在财务数据分析中,经常需要生成特定的小数序列,用于模拟利率、折旧率等变化情况。通过上述方法,可以快速生成所需的数据,便于后续分析。

5.2 科学研究

在科学研究中,数据的精确性和规律性非常重要。生成特定的小数序列,可以帮助研究人员进行数据模拟和分析,提高研究的准确性和效率。

5.3 教育培训

在教育培训中,老师可以利用这些方法为学生生成练习数据,帮助学生掌握Excel的高级功能,提高学习效果。


通过以上方法,你可以轻松在Excel中生成各种小数点后的序列。这些方法不仅操作简单,而且功能强大,适用于不同的应用场景。希望通过本文的介绍,能够帮助你更好地掌握Excel的填充功能,提高工作效率。

相关问答FAQs:

1. 如何在Excel中填写小数点后面的序列?
在Excel中,您可以使用自动填充功能来填写小数点后面的序列。首先,输入您想要开始的数字,然后选中该单元格。将鼠标指针放在单元格的右下角,光标将变为黑色十字。按住鼠标左键并向下拖动,Excel会自动填充小数点后面的序列。

2. Excel中如何填写连续的小数序列?
如果您想要填写一个连续的小数序列,比如0.1、0.2、0.3等,可以使用填充方式。首先,在一个单元格中输入第一个数字,然后选中该单元格和接下来要填充的多个单元格。然后,右键单击选中区域并选择“填充序列”。在弹出的对话框中,选择“列”作为序列类型,并输入步长为0.1。点击确定,Excel将自动填充连续的小数序列。

3. 如何在Excel中填写不规则的小数序列?
如果您需要填写一个不规则的小数序列,可以使用自定义填充。首先,在一个单元格中输入第一个数字,然后选中该单元格和接下来要填充的多个单元格。然后,右键单击选中区域并选择“填充”。在弹出的菜单中,选择“序列”。在序列对话框中,选择“线性”作为序列类型,并输入您想要的步长和增量。点击确定,Excel将按照您定义的规则填充不规则的小数序列。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4573076

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部